Solidarity is a practice

Solidarity takes shape in real relationships, when people share time, knowledge, space and responsibility. Small support networks are often the beginning of lasting change.

A community grows when no one is left alone with a problem that concerns everyone.

Building trust

Consistency, open conversation and attention to different experiences create the basis for collective action.
